Understanding Intermittent Fasting and Its Popularity
Intermittent fasting (IF) has gained significant popularity as a weight management and health optimization tool. It involves cycling between periods of eating and fasting, with common methods including the 16:8 method (fasting for 16 hours and eating within an 8-hour window) and the 5:2 approach (eating normally for five days and significantly reducing calorie intake for two days). While IF has been linked to numerous health benefits, such as improved metabolism, reduced inflammation, and better blood sugar control, its impact on fertility remains a subject of ongoing research.
How Intermittent Fasting Affects Hormonal Balance
Fertility is closely tied to hormonal balance, particularly in women. The menstrual cycle is regulated by hormones such as estrogen, progesterone, luteinizing hormone (LH), and follicle-stimulating hormone (FSH). Any disruption to these hormones can impact ovulation and fertility.
Impact on Women: IF may influence reproductive hormones by altering insulin sensitivity and cortisol levels. Prolonged fasting or extreme calorie restriction can signal the body to prioritize survival over reproduction, potentially leading to irregular menstrual cycles or anovulation (lack of ovulation).
Impact on Men: In men, intermittent fasting may have a different effect. Some studies suggest that IF can improve testosterone levels and sperm quality by reducing oxidative stress and inflammation, which are critical for male reproductive health.
The Connection Between IF and Ovulation
For women trying to conceive, regular ovulation is key. Some studies suggest that prolonged fasting periods can lead to a drop in leptin levels—a hormone that plays a role in regulating ovulation. When leptin levels decline, the hypothalamus may send signals that disrupt the menstrual cycle, potentially reducing fertility.
Conversely, moderate fasting, when combined with a nutrient-dense diet, may help improve insulin sensitivity, which can be beneficial for women with conditions like polycystic ovary syndrome (PCOS). PCOS is a leading cause of infertility, and better insulin regulation can support hormonal balance and enhance ovulation.
Does IF Affect Egg Quality?
Egg quality is crucial for successful conception, and it declines with age. Research on the direct impact of intermittent fasting on egg quality is still limited, but some findings suggest that nutrient deficiencies caused by excessive fasting may impair mitochondrial function in eggs. Since mitochondria provide energy for egg maturation, any negative impact could affect fertility outcomes.
However, a well-balanced IF approach that includes nutrient-dense meals with sufficient healthy fats, proteins, and antioxidants can potentially support egg health by reducing oxidative stress and inflammation.
The Role of Nutrition in IF and Fertility
Regardless of whether one follows an intermittent fasting regimen, maintaining proper nutrition is essential for reproductive health. Here are some key dietary considerations:
Healthy Fats: Omega-3 fatty acids from sources like salmon, flaxseeds, and walnuts support hormone production.
Protein-Rich Foods: Lean proteins such as eggs, beans, and poultry provide essential amino acids necessary for egg and sperm health.
Antioxidant-Rich Foods: Berries, leafy greens, and nuts help reduce oxidative stress, which can improve egg and sperm quality.
Hydration: Staying hydrated is crucial, as dehydration can impact cervical mucus production, which is essential for sperm transport and fertilization.
Who Should Be Cautious with Intermittent Fasting?
While IF may offer certain health benefits, it may not be suitable for everyone, particularly those who are actively trying to conceive. The following groups should approach IF with caution:
Women with Irregular Periods: If fasting exacerbates menstrual irregularities, it may hinder conception efforts.
Underweight Individuals: Excessive fasting may lead to nutrient deficiencies and decreased body fat, which can impact fertility.
People Undergoing Fertility Treatments: Those undergoing IVF or other assisted reproductive technologies should consult their doctor before implementing IF.
Finding the Right Balance
If you’re considering intermittent fasting while trying to conceive, here are some tips to maintain hormonal balance and support fertility:
Choose a Moderate Fasting Window: Avoid extreme fasting durations; a 12:12 or 14:10 fasting window may be a better fit for those trying to conceive.
Prioritize Nutrient-Dense Meals: Focus on whole foods rich in essential vitamins and minerals that support reproductive health.
Monitor Menstrual Health: Track your cycle and any changes in ovulation patterns.
Listen to Your Body: If you experience negative side effects, such as extreme hunger, fatigue, or cycle disruptions, consider adjusting your fasting routine.
Consult a Fertility Specialist: If you have concerns about IF and its impact on your fertility, seeking guidance from a healthcare professional can provide personalized insights.
